For any new members reading this just to recap;. We have run a charity fundraiser on here for the past two years for a charity chosen by a forum member.

Both times small independent charities where 100% of the funds raised went directly to those who need it most.

The Fundraisers revolved around a raffle with loads of prizes generously donated by forum members.

Here are just a few of the threads:




The first was Richards Wish, a small family run charity that uses 100% of its donations to grant wishes for young terminally children and their siblings.

The second time around was for www.jollyjosh.co.uk . This charity was chosen by @JessThePlasterer and had a personal connection to the family behind this incredible new start up charity. Just like Richards Wish the charity was born from the tragic loss a child. A grief no parent should suffer.
Jolly Josh aim to support families with life limiting illness and special needs and had a huge boost from the funds you all raised on here.
